Level Tek Salary

As of June 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Level Tek in the United States is $63,870.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$31. Salaries at Level Tek typically range from $56,114 to $72,714 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Wheeling?

Understanding the cost of living near Wheeling is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Level Tek.
Wheeling's Cost of Living Index is approximately 74.3 (25.7% less expensive than US average; 15.1% less than WV average). Northern Panhandle city, very affordable. OVRTA. When planning your budget based on a salary from Level Tek,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$600 - $900+ A significant portion of Level Tek sal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ation Limited local transit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$350 - $510 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$250 - $500+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$330 - $620+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,710 - $2,780+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
